Sakura trees started to blossom in Vilnius

  Sakura trees brought to Lithuania seven years ago in commemoration of the 100 years anniversary of the birth of the world-known Chiune Sugihara came into blossom in Vilnius this week.   The graceful sakura beauty can be observed at the right riverside of Neris (near the National Gallery), near the Presidential Palace, Gaon Jewish State Museum, at the courtyard of Sapiega hospital, Sugihara Street and at Vingis Park.
